Cracking the Code on Armored Cable (BX)

Armored Cable, commonly known on the job site as BX, MC (Metal Clad), or AC cable, is a staple in commercial and industrial electrical tear-outs. It consists of insulated copper wires encased in a flexible, spiraled metal jacket. Because of that heavy outer armor, the recovery rate of the internal copper is relatively low, which is why scrap yards price it differently than your standard Romex. Currently, national data shows yards are paying anywhere from $0.50 to $0.95 per pound, with the average hovering right around $0.63.

Steel vs. Aluminum Armor: Know Your Load

Not all BX is created equal. The outer sheathing is typically made of either galvanized steel or aluminum. Always keep a magnet handy in your bucket. If the magnet sticks to the jacket, you've got steel-armored BX. If it doesn't, it's aluminum. While both fall under the Armored Cable category, some buyers will pay a slight premium for aluminum-jacketed wire because aluminum is easier for choppers to process and holds more value than light steel shred.

Yard Pro Tip: Do not waste your time trying to strip BX cable. The interlocking metal armor is notoriously difficult and dangerous to remove by hand or with standard wire strippers. The time and blades you burn through will far outweigh the extra copper recovery. Sell it as-is and focus your labor on stripping easier, higher-yielding material like large-gauge bare bright.

Field Prep: Maximizing Your Haul Before the Scale

When you are tearing out old electrical systems in Pennsylvania, preparation is key. A lot of scrappers just toss everything into a gaylord box and hope for the best. Keep your lengths manageable. Most yards prefer the wire coiled or cut into manageable sections so it fits easily onto their scales. If you have massive, tangled bird's nests of BX, it slows down the weighing process. A clean, organized load shows the yard manager you are a professional.

Don't Take a Beating at the Scale

Mixing your metals is the fastest way to lose money on a haul. If you throw your clean BX in with a lower-grade wire, the scale master will downgrade the entire bin to the cheapest material in the pile. For example, if you get lazy and dump your BX into a pile of Christmas Lights, expect to take a hit of roughly $0.25 per pound. Keep your BX strictly segregated.

Frequently Asked Questions

Why does Armored Cable (BX) pay less than standard insulated wire?

The payout is entirely based on copper recovery. Because the metal jacket makes up a significant portion of the total weight, the actual copper content per pound is much lower compared to standard household wiring. Scrap yards factor in the weight of this low-value jacket when setting the price, bringing the national average to about $0.63 per pound.

Should I cut the ends or fittings off my BX?

Yes. If you have heavy steel connectors, die-cast zinc locknuts, or brass fittings attached to the ends of your BX runs, snip them off. Leaving heavy, non-copper attachments on the wire can lead to a downgrade at the scale or a heavy deduction in your total payload weight.
